GS4A025492JAT Description
GS4A025492JAT Description
The GS4A025492JAT from TT Electronics/IRC is a high-performance ceramic resistor network designed for precision applications. This 8-pin narrow SOIC device features four isolated thin-film resistors, each with a resistance value of 54.9 kΩ and a ±5% absolute tolerance. The network operates within a temperature range of 70°C to 125°C, with a ±50 ppm/°C temperature coefficient, ensuring stability under varying thermal conditions. Encased in a rectangular ceramic SOIC package, it offers a power rating of 0.1W per resistor (0.4W total) and a maximum voltage rating of 100V. Its gull-wing termination and surface-mount design make it ideal for automated assembly processes.
GS4A025492JAT Features
- Isolated Circuit Design: Each resistor is electrically isolated, reducing crosstalk and improving signal integrity.
- High Precision: ±5% absolute tolerance and ±0.05% ratio tolerance for applications requiring tight resistance matching.
- Robust Construction: Ceramic case ensures durability and thermal stability, even at 125°C maximum operating temperature.
- Compact Footprint: 4.9mm (L) × 5.99mm (D) × 1.45mm (H) with tight tolerances (±0.1mm height, ±0.2mm depth).
- Thin-Film Technology: Delivers low noise and high reliability compared to thick-film alternatives.
- Automation-Friendly: 1.27mm terminal pitch and SOIC package optimize pick-and-place efficiency.
GS4A025492JAT Applications
This resistor network excels in:
- Precision Analog Circuits: Voltage dividers, feedback networks, and sensor conditioning where ratio tolerance (±0.05%) is critical.
- Industrial Electronics: PLCs, motor drives, and power supplies requiring high-voltage (100V) isolation.
- Test & Measurement Equipment: Calibration circuits and signal attenuation with low TCR (±50 ppm/°C).
- Medical Devices: Patient monitoring systems demanding stable, noise-free resistance paths.
- Automotive (Non-Automotive Rated): Prototyping or non-safety-critical functions in infotainment or control modules.
